How Whatcom County's Climate Wears Down Siding
Driving Rain and Wind-Driven Moisture
Rain that falls straight down is manageable for almost any siding product. Rain that's pushed sideways by wind is a different problem — it finds gaps, works its way under laps, and tests every seam, joint, and penetration in the siding system. Over a wet Whatcom County winter, a home gets dozens of these events. Any weakness in the water-resistive barrier, flashing, or caulk joints gets exploited repeatedly.
Salt Air and Material Fatigue
Homes closer to Bellingham Bay and the surrounding coastal air get a slow, corrosive exposure that affects fasteners, trim, and paint finishes faster than an inland climate would. Cheaper coatings chalk, fade, and lose adhesion sooner. Fasteners that aren't rated for coastal exposure can corrode and streak the siding face.
Moss, Mildew, and Extended Dampness
Lynden's moss season isn't a two-month event — shaded walls, north-facing elevations, and areas near mature trees can stay damp for most of the year. Moss and mildew don't just look bad; they hold moisture against the siding surface and, on porous materials, accelerate rot and paint failure underneath.
Signs a Lynden Home Needs Siding Replacement
Not every siding problem calls for full replacement — sometimes a section repair or a repaint is enough. But certain signs mean the underlying material or installation has failed and patching won't hold:
- Soft, spongy, or crumbling siding when you press on it, especially near the bottom courses or under windows
- Paint that keeps failing within a couple of years no matter how often it's redone
- Visible gaps, warping, or buckling boards
- Persistent moss or black streaking that returns quickly after cleaning
- Bubbling, peeling, or discolored siding near roof lines, deck ledgers, or window trim — common entry points for water
- A musty smell or visible staining on interior walls that share an exterior wall with problem siding
- Siding that's original to a home built more than 20-25 years ago with no major exterior updates since
What Correct Siding Replacement Actually Involves
Siding is a system, not a single layer. Replacing it correctly means addressing every part of that system, not just what's visible from the street.
Tear-Off and Sheathing Inspection
Once the old siding comes off, we inspect the sheathing underneath for rot, soft spots, or prior water damage — problems that are invisible until the cladding is removed. Any compromised sheathing gets repaired or replaced before anything new goes on. Skipping this step is one of the most common ways a siding job fails early.
Water-Resistive Barrier and Flashing
A correctly lapped house wrap, properly integrated window and door flashing, and correctly detailed flashing at roof-to-wall transitions are what actually keep water out — the siding itself is the second line of defense, not the first. In a climate with as much driving rain as Whatcom County sees, this layer matters as much as the visible siding.
Fastening and Installation to Spec
Fastener type, spacing, and placement affect both how well siding resists wind-driven rain and how it holds up to coastal air over time. Manufacturer installation instructions exist for a reason, and shortcuts here — wrong nail type, incorrect gapping, missing caulk joints — tend to show up as callbacks within a few years.
Trim, Caulking, and Paint Finish
The details at corners, window and door trim, and butt joints are where most siding failures start. Correct caulking at the right joints (and no caulking at joints that need to breathe) plus a properly applied finish coat round out a job that's built to last, not just look good on installation day.
Comparing Siding Options for a Lynden Home
Homeowners in this area typically weigh a few materials when it's time to replace siding. Here's an honest comparison of how each holds up against Whatcom County's specific conditions:
| Material | Moisture Resistance | Maintenance in This Climate | Typical Lifespan |
|---|---|---|---|
| James Hardie fiber cement | Non-combustible, engineered to resist moisture damage; factory finish resists moss staining better than field-painted products | Occasional wash; ColorPlus finish reduces repainting cycles | Decades when installed to spec |
| Vinyl siding | Sheds water on the surface but seams and panels can allow moisture behind the cladding; can warp or crack in temperature swings | Low upfront maintenance, but damage often means full panel replacement | Variable; fades and becomes brittle over time |
| Primed wood (cedar/spruce) | Naturally moisture-sensitive; needs an intact, well-maintained paint film to perform | Highest ongoing maintenance — repainting, caulking, and moisture monitoring | Shorter without diligent upkeep |
| Engineered wood (LP SmartSide) | Resin-treated to resist moisture, but still wood-based and dependent on correct sealing at cut edges and joints | Moderate; edge sealing and joint maintenance are critical in wet climates | Good, but more installation-sensitive than fiber cement |

What Drives the Cost of a Siding Replacement
Every home is different, but the same handful of factors move the price up or down on most Lynden siding jobs:
| Factor | Why It Matters |
|---|---|
| Condition of existing sheathing | Hidden rot or water damage found during tear-off adds repair scope before new siding can go on |
| Home size and wall complexity | More corners, gables, and trim detail mean more labor and material cuts |
| Siding profile and accessories | Lap width, trim style, and accent details affect material cost |
| Access and site conditions | Multi-story sections, tight lot lines, or landscaping can affect staging and labor time |
| Scope of removal | Full tear-off versus siding over an existing layer (which we generally don't recommend) changes the timeline |
